THE BUSINESS CASE
Employment litigation presents a growing threat to the stability of American organizations. When employees give up on their employers internal dispute resolution mechanisms, costly lawsuits become the only perceived alternative. It is not uncommon for a partys legal fees in an employment discrimination suit to exceed $100,000. The impact of such a suit on the smaller business or non-profit organization can be devastating, win or lose, and the years of distraction for key employees only adds to the cost. Many disputes that escalate into litigation could be resolved quietly, successfully and with significantly less expense, if an ombuds, mediator, and other ADR strategies were available.
Over the past years, courts have ruled that alternative dispute resolution systems, fairly designed and executed, are a reasonable and legal way to settle employment grievances. Mandatory arbitration, supported by other enlightened approaches, such as ombuds and mediation services, provide more private, less formal, and less expensive ways to resolve employment disputes.
